Types of Sand Media for Pool Filters

There are three primary types of sand media available for use in pool filters: silica sand, zeolite sand, and recycled glass sand.

Silica Sand

Silica sand is the most common and popular type of sand media used for pool filters. This type of sand is mined specifically for use in pool filters and is properly conditioned and screened to eliminate any impurities. Silica sand is highly efficient in filtering out debris and waste, making it ideal for pool filtration systems.

Zeolite Sand

Zeolite sand, also known as zeo sand, is a natural mineral that is highly effective in filtering pool water. However, zeolite sand is less common than silica sand and is often more expensive. Zeolite sand has a higher filtration capacity than silica sand, which means it can remove smaller particles and impurities.

Recycled Glass Sand

Recycled glass sand is an eco-friendly alternative to traditional silica and zeolite sand media. It is made from recycled glass bottles that have been crushed and treated to remove any impurities. Recycled glass sand is highly effective at filtering out debris and waste, but it is typically more expensive than silica sand.

Which Sand Type is the Best for My Pool Filter?

The type of sand media that is best for your pool filter will depend on a variety of factors, including the size and type of your pool, as well as your budget. Silica sand is generally the most cost-effective option and is suitable for most pool filtration systems. If you have a larger pool or prefer a more eco-friendly option, recycled glass sand may be a better choice. Zeolite sand is an excellent choice for those who want the highest level of filtration but are willing to pay a premium for the increased efficiency.

Bigger is not always better when it comes to pool pumps. A pool pump that is too large can hinder filtration and can even damage a pool’s filter and/or heater. It is therefore very important to know the size of a pool before purchasing a pool pump. If there is additional equipment (such as water features) installed into the pool, it will have to be taken it into account when deciding what size pump is going to be purchased. The more equipment is installed into a pool, the more powerful the pump needs to be.
